Positioned along Highway 6 in Alvin, Texas, this expansive ±31.95-acre industrial property offers a rare combination of functionality, security, and future growth potential. Featuring three well-configured buildings totaling ±17,030 SF, the site is designed for heavy-duty operations with crane-served warehouses, multiple wash bays, and ample outside storage. The property includes an additional ±3 acres of stabilized yard, ideal for equipment staging or expansion, and is fully fenced and gated for maximum security.
Strategically located with direct Highway 6 frontage and multiple access points, the site ensures excellent visibility and ease of transportation. Drive times to major hubs are highly competitive: Highway 288 (7 min), Interstate 45 (5 min), Loop 610 (10 min), and William P. Hobby Airport (18 min). This connectivity supports regional and national distribution, while proximity to League City and Galveston enhances workforce and service accessibility.
Building highlights include clear heights up to 20 feet, heavy power (3-phase, 240v), and overhead doors sized for large vehicle access. The property’s excess land offers significant upside for future development or additional structures, making it an attractive long-term investment for owner-users or developers seeking scalable industrial solutions in a high-growth corridor.
